Islamic Movement announces month-long program to mark anniversary of July Uprising
Bangla Press Desk: The Islamic Movement of Bangladesh has announced a month-long program to mark the second anniversary of the July Uprising. Announcing the program, the organization's Secretary General Maulana Gazi Ataur Rahman said, "The memory of July is still fresh in our minds. The blood of the youth and the cries of the injured still inspire us. But our progress in implementing the expectations of the July Uprising is not up to the desired standard." The program includes a mass procession led by the party's senior Nayeb-e-Amir Mufti Syed Muhammad Faizul Karim in Dhaka on Friday, July 10, the celebration of July Awakening and Resistance to Dictatorship Day organized by the Islamic Chhatra Movement on July 18, a nationwide discussion meeting organized by the Islamic Youth Movement on July 19 on the occasion of Resistance to Fascism Day, and a nationwide mass procession on August 5, the Fall of Dictatorship Day. In addition, month-long visits to the graves of July martyrs, meetings with the families of the martyrs, exchange of views with the injured and oppressed, a July march of the student movement demanding the preservation of the memory of July and the implementation of the charter, dialogue and prayer mahfil in memory of July of treachery and awakening, graffiti drawing and wall writing, a nationwide screening of the student movement's July documentary to present the anti-fascist struggle, and a competition to commemorate the days of July struggle and fighting will be organized.
